Describe the bug
in nativescript CLI v 6.4. hot module replacement is not working. I’m on ios 10.15. and I’m using the ’@rc’ nativescript
The logs indicate that webpack is watching files and waiting for a signal
HMR: Hot Module Replacement Enabled. Waiting for signal.
When I make a code change I see this:
File change detected. Starting incremental webpack compilation...
Webpack compilation complete. Watching for file changes.
Webpack build done!
However, the application doesn’t refresh in the simulator. (edited)
To Reproduce
-
tns run ios --device "iPhone 11"
-
Make change to any file in the project. E.g. change Label text or component property value.
Expected behavior
The application restarts inside the ios simulator and the changes are reflected in the UI.
